    Best Fintech Innovations Transforming Small Business Banking: By Viacheslav Kostin

    August 7, 20255 Mins Read


    In the fast-paced world of entrepreneurship, managing finances efficiently can be the difference between thriving and merely surviving. Fintech solutions
    are revolutionising how small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) handle their money, with features like seamless currency conversions, secure digital signing, and automated tax handling. These digital banking tools integrate advanced technology to simplify
    cash flow management, payment processing, and regulatory compliance. This piece breaks down essential innovations in financial technology that help business owners streamline operations, drawing on practical examples from SME finance apps. Ideal for startups,
    retailers, or any enterprise navigating modern business finance challenges.

    The Rise of Fintech in SME Financial Management

    Financial technology is reshaping business banking by combining robust backend infrastructure with easy-to-use interfaces. For SMEs, this means tackling
    everyday hurdles in cash management, international dealings, and reporting without unnecessary complexity. These innovations prioritise security and efficiency, making them indispensable for entrepreneurs focused on growth in competitive markets.

    Efficient Currency Conversion Features

    When SMEs engage in cross-border trade, accessing competitive exchange rates is key to protecting margins. Many financial apps now include live chat options
    for negotiating rates directly with banking experts. Leveraging web socket protocols, these systems maintain uninterrupted connections across devices and networks, with automatic syncing of conversation logs. Business owners can secure deals swiftly, optimising
    costs in global transactions and enhancing overall financial agility.

    Secure Digital Signing Capabilities

    Paper-based processes are becoming obsolete thanks to digital signing tools embedded in business finance apps. Entrepreneurs can authenticate documents
    like agreements or payment orders electronically, using encryption to verify identity and ensure legal validity. This speeds up workflows, reduces delays in approvals, and supports compliance in high-volume environments, allowing more time for strategic decisions.

    Simplifying Compliance and Transaction Tools

    Fintech goes further by addressing the backend of business operations, from regulatory filings to fund movements. These digital solutions minimise manual
    errors and administrative overhead, empowering SMEs to maintain strong financial health through intuitive platforms.

    Automated Tax Processing Systems

    Handling taxes often overwhelms small business operators, but integrated apps make it straightforward. Users can execute payments for items like value-added
    tax or employee withholdings directly via the platform, with auto-populated data for precision. Backed by reliable APIs, this delivers quick confirmations and reduces compliance risks, freeing entrepreneurs from tedious paperwork.

    Key advantages of automated tax features include:

    • Eliminating repetitive data input to cut down on errors and speed up submissions. This built-in efficiency helps maintain accurate records without extra software.

    • Offering real-time payment verifications for immediate peace of mind. Business owners receive notifications instantly, ensuring nothing slips through during peak periods.

    • Incorporating automated compliance checks to align with local regulations effortlessly. These safeguards prevent oversights that could lead to fines or audits.

    Versatile Fund Transfer Options

    Balancing corporate and personal accounts is a common need, and fintech platforms facilitate smooth transfers with generated digital records for auditing.
    Role-based permissions allow customised access for team roles, such as managers or finance staff, ensuring secure and organised handling. This integration supports better cash flow oversight in dynamic business settings.

    Essential elements in these fintech tools:

    • Currency Conversion Chats: Enable on-the-spot rate negotiations with seamless messaging via web sockets, keeping international dealings fluid and cost-effective.

    • Digital Signing: Provide rapid, encrypted document validation, streamlining approvals while upholding security standards in business transactions.

    • Automated Tax Processing: Facilitate hassle-free payments through API-driven automation, enhancing accuracy in financial reporting.

    • Fund Transfers: Support flexible movements across accounts with permission controls, promoting organised and secure financial workflows.

    Optimising Revenue with Merchant Acquiring Solutions

    For enterprises dependent on card-based sales, merchant acquiring features in financial apps simplify revenue tracking and setup. These tools offer real-time
    visibility into transactions, helping SMEs manage income streams more effectively in retail or e-commerce scenarios.

    Streamlined Merchant Services for Retailers

    Businesses can apply for acquiring setups entirely online, bypassing in-person visits. Post-approval, apps deliver instant updates on incoming funds and
    sales summaries through data synchronisation. This transparency aids in monitoring performance metrics, allowing owners to prioritise customer engagement over backend logistics.

    Standout benefits of these services:

    • Hassle-free onboarding for payment processing systems, enabling quick integration into existing operations without disruptions.

    • Live transaction monitoring for actionable insights into revenue patterns, supporting data-driven adjustments to business strategies.

    • Reduced operational burdens, so entrepreneurs can dedicate energy to expansion rather than routine administrative tasks.
